Bug description:
  In the linked branch there are two pages inside separate tabs. Both
  have searching enabled, when something is entered in the textfield the
  same text should appear in the label within the page. However upon
  switching between the tabs and using the textfield sometimes it
  appears as if the textfield from the other tab is shown as no text
  appears in the label (also note the tracing in the debug output).

  Test Plan:
  Select search
  Select text field
  Enter Te
  * Check Te appears in label
  Select back
  Switch to World
  Select search
  Select text field
  Do no enter anything
  Select back
  Switch to Hello
  Select search
  Select text field
  Enter Te
  * Notice label is not updated
  ** Repeat switching between tabs and entering data in the text field if the issue doesn't occur first time **
